Richard Montanez is speaking out. In case you missed it, Frito-Lay recently released a statement where they refuted claims that Richard had invented Flamin’ Hot Cheetos, calling it an “urban legend.” Richard had previously worked as a janitor at the Frito-Lay plant in Rancho Cucamonga, Calif.
and eventually pitched his idea for a new flavor of the snack to some of the higher-ups at the company. However, Frito-Lay revealed that they had no records of Richard‘s involvement in the Flamin’ Hot Cheetos test market and that he has no claim being the sole inventor of the product.
